How Aspose.Total Helps for CSV to DOC Conversion
Aspose.Total for Python via .NET API is a comprehensive package of various APIs that can help developers automate the conversion process from CSV to DOC. It consists of two APIs, Aspose.Cells for Python via .NET and Aspose.Words for Python via .NET.
The first step is to use Aspose.Cells for Python via .NET API to convert the CSV file to HTML. This API provides a wide range of features for manipulating spreadsheets, including the ability to read and write CSV files. After the CSV file is converted to HTML, the second step is to use Aspose.Words for Python via .NET API to save the created HTML into the desired Microsoft Word format. This API provides a wide range of features for creating, editing, and converting documents, including the ability to read and write DOC files.

How to Convert CSV to DOC in Python
- Step 1 Open the source CSV file using Workbook class
- Save CSV file to HTML by using save(file, SaveFormat.HTML) method by providing the file name and desired directory path
- Step 2 Load HTML file with an instance of Document class
- Call the
save
method while specifying output DOC file path. So your CSV file is converted to DOC at the specified path
Conversion Requirements
- For CSV to DOC conversion, Python 3.5 or later is required
- Reference APIs within the project directly from PyPI ( Aspose.Cells and Aspose.Words )
- Or use the following pip commands
pip install aspose-cells-python
andpip install aspose.words
- Moreover, Microsoft Windows or Linux based OS (see more for Cells and Words ) and for Linux check additional requirements for gcc and libpython and follow step by step instructions
